My Secrets!

Let’s start with the card base…

  • Firstly, I cut the Petal Pink cardstock to 11 x 4-1/4 and scored at 5-1/2.
  • After that, I took half of the Gold Foil Flowers card base and cut it with the Deckled Rectangle Die, which is perfect for making a vintage card. Then, I layered it onto Pecan Pie cardstock, and cut it to 5 x 3-7/8. I distressed the edges to add more of the vintage look I wanted.

And now, the fun part!

  • So, the fun part was that I colored the beautiful flowers with Stampin’ Blends (listed below) and used the distressed dots from Layering Leaves along the edge with Pecan Pie ink before adhering it to the Pecan Pie.
  • After that, I stamped the sentiment from Layering Leaves in Pecan Pie ink and cropped it out with the Nested Essentials die.
  • Then, I cut a large loopy bow (no knot), adhered it in the middle of the card base, and popped the sentiment up over it.
  • Once that was done, I cut out the pretty foliage with Very Vanilla cardstock and colored them very lightly with Stampin’ Blends. Then, I glued them to the card base with glue dots.
  • So, I hope I hit the theme with this vintage card. Let me know your thoughts in a comment!
Create this card using Layering Leaves by Stampin' Up! and Debbie Mageed at Secrets To Stamping

Then, on the inside…

  • Since I’m not sure who this card will be going to, I made a simple panel with Very Vanilla and Pecan Pie cardstock. Then, I cut another foliage, colored it, and glued it with glue dots.
